PHYS 4651 — Medical Physics Seminar 1

4 semester hoursUndergraduateSeminarusually offered: falltypical days: TBostonTraditional

Offers the first part of a seminar series conducted by expert practitioners from Boston-area hospitals. Examines the clinical applications of medical imaging methods (CT, MRI, and PET), the clinical applications of radiation therapy, and the clinical applications of lasers and optical techniques. Includes site visits to local hospitals and medical instrumentation companies.
